Understanding Customer Health Scores
Customer health scores are crucial for businesses to predict churn and improve customer retention. These scores are derived from various signals that indicate customer engagement and satisfaction.
What is a Customer Health Score?
A customer health score is a metric that combines multiple data points to assess the overall health of a customer relationship. This score can help organizations prioritize interventions and reduce churn rates.
Key Components of a Customer Health Score Template
When looking for a customer health score template in Excel, it’s essential to include the following components:
- Customer ID
- Annual Recurring Revenue (ARR) or Tier
- Product usage metrics (MAU/DAU, key feature events)
- Support metrics (open tickets, time-to-resolution)
- Sentiment (latest NPS/CSAT)
- Engagement (days since last touch)
- Contract/renewal timing
- Computed weighted score
- Health band
- Owner
- Recommended action
- Last action date
- Notes/next steps
Best Practices for Using Health Score Templates
Signal Categories
Industry practice suggests that health score templates should typically include 4–8 core signal categories. These may include:
- Product usage
- Support activity
- Sentiment analysis
- Advocacy and engagement metrics
- Contract timing
Scoring Formulas
Common scoring formulas include:
- Weighted normalized scores (e.g., Usage*40% + CSAT*30% + Support*20% + NPS*10%)
- Action-count multiplied by weight, minus penalties for negative events
High-impact Signals for Health Scoring
Incorporating high-impact signals is critical for accurate health scoring. Some of the most valuable signals include:
- Monthly Active Users (MAU) and Daily Active Users (DAU)
- Feature adoption triggers
- Open tickets and SLA breaches
- Days since last contact
- Customer Satisfaction Score (CSAT) and Net Promoter Score (NPS)
- Renewal date proximity
Implementation Timeline for Health Score Templates
Implementing a customer health score template involves several key steps:
- Weeks 1-2: Export data, map signals, and import to the template.
- Weeks 3-4: Set up initial scoring and health band configuration.
- Months 2-3: Backtest weights and tune thresholds.
- Months 3-6: Automate scoring and integrate playbooks.

Measuring Success with Customer Health Scores
To evaluate the effectiveness of your health scoring system, track the following KPIs:
- Percentage of customers in the red zone
- Churn rate among the red cohort
- Intervention-to-retention conversion rate
- Average time-to-resolution for red accounts
- Annual Recurring Revenue (ARR) saved from prevented churn
